Château Margaux--Vintage 1983
Margaux, 1er cru classé
Dusty labels. Levels: eleven base of neck or better and one top-shoulder
Tasting note: A great vintage; unquestionably the wine of the vintage. It was, as so frequently, exceptionally appealing in cask, vivid purple, with fruit-driven aroma and dramatic taste. I was fortunate enough to taste the wine a dozen times in the 1990s, on several occasions paired with the '82. Although the latter is excellent, the '83's fragrance and finesse puts it ahead. If I were to sum up the '83 Margaux, it would be as follow : a beautiful colour, medium deep and still youthful; the unbeatable Margaux fragrance soaring out of the glass; sweet, soft and rich. It fills the mouth with flavour and seems to last forever. Last tasted Nov. 2000. M.B.
